Jain Resource Recycling has debuted at Rs 265.25 on the BSE, up by 33.25 points or 14.33% from its issue price of Rs 232.00.
The scrip is currently trading at Rs 273.25, up by 41.25 points or 17.78% from its issue price.
It has touched a high and low of Rs. 276.65 and Rs. 247.80 respectively. So far 13.65 lakh shares were traded on the counter.
The offering, which was open for subscription between September 24, 2025 and September 26, 2025 was subscribed 16.76 times. The issue price was fixed at Rs 232.00 per share i.e. at upper end of price band of Rs 220-232 apiece.
Jain Resource Recycling, along with its subsidiaries, is engaged in the recycling and production of non-ferrous metals in India. It is primarily focused on recycling of non-ferrous metal scrap and Its product portfolio comprises of (i) lead and lead alloy ingots; (ii) copper and copper ingots; and (iii) aluminium and aluminium alloys.
